FireFox 3 Beta 5 Goes Portable

It's good to know the latest FireFox 3 beta 5 has already been packaged by the good folks at PortableApps.com into portable USB edition, which allows you to test all the latest features of the upcoming version without messing around your current perfect FireFox installation. Based on the Gecko 1.9 rendering platform, FireFox beta 5 includes some 750 changes from previous version. Among the new additions are malware protection; anti-virus integration; Vista parental controls; a new download manager; improved Windows icons; and speed improvements to Javascript engine. This release weighing at 8MB will install alongside FireFox 2.0 Portable Edition under PortableApps suite so the two are completely separated from each other.
